The Dow Jones stocks and shares index could deliver 19 per cent annual returns until the year 2016, according to superinvestor Warren Buffett.

According to Motely Fool, Mr Buffett has one simple rule: "Be fearful when others are greedy and be greedy when others are fearful."

Based on a prediction given in 1999 - when the Dow was at 11,194 - Motley Fool calculates that the overall return required for Mr Buffett's projection to come true would be the equivalent of a quadrupling of share values - or 19 per cent a year.

Recently, Mr Buffett - the world's richest man - admitted he is now buying US shares for the long-run, with his personal portfolio soon to be 100 per cent invested.
